Peterborough School Peterborough’s School Values are ‘We Learn, We Care, We are Safe and We Matter’.

Peterborough School is a School for Specific Purpose, catering to the needs of students with intellectual, physical and multiple disabilities and is located in Warilla.

HS4 Class Update – Term 3📚

Here’s what we’ve been up to in HS4 this term

What We Learned:
• In Literacy, students are learning to write their names, addresses, and birthdays to help them confidently fill out forms.
• In Maths, students are developing their skills in number recognition, counting, and simple addition and subtraction through hands-on activities.
Special Events and Activities:
• We had a wonderful time making traditional bush soap with wattle plants to celebrate NAIDOC Week and connect with First Nations knowledge.
• We enjoyed visiting the Healthy Harold van to learn about personal space, consent, private body parts, and how to keep ourselves safe.
• A huge highlight was taking the bus and watching Toy Story 5 on our High School movie day excursion!
Good Work:
Our students have worked hard this term and have made wonderful progress in their learning. We are proud of their efforts across all subjects—especially in Literacy and Maths, where they have shown great improvement and enthusiasm.

HS3 Class Update – Term 3, 2026 📚

Hello parents and students!

Here is what is happening in our class this term:

What We're Learning:
In History, we're exploring the Ancient Mediterranean, looking at the daily life, culture, and civilisations of this region long ago. In Science, we're diving into Forces and Energy, discovering how push, pull, and movement work in the world around us. We're really looking forward to bringing these topics together soon with some Mediterranean-inspired cooking! We can't wait for the pool to reopen so we can get back to our swimming sessions!

What We've Been Up To:
It's been a busy start to the term! We had a visit from Healthy Harold and the Life Education Van, enjoyed High School Movie Day watching Toy Story 5 (a huge favourite with the class!), and got hands-on for NAIDOC Week, including making our own damper.

Good Work:
We are so proud of how well the class listened to instructions and behaved during our movie day excursion. Great job, everyone! We're also seeing wonderful progress through our Decodable Readers levels, with lots of improvement in reading skills across the class.

Reminders:
We're continuing to focus on our school values, and how we care for others. We're working hard on emotional regulation, using kind words, and keeping our hands and feet to ourselves.
